In this context, the Agenda 21 for culture and the United Cities and Local Governments (UCLG) Executive Bureau lead the preparation of the policy statement "Culture: Fourth Pillar of Sustainable Development", passed on 17 November 2010, in the framework of the World Summit of Local and Regional Leaders – 3rd World Congress of UCLG, held in Mexico City. [29] This has been expanded by some authors to include a fourth pillar of culture, institutions or governance,[29] or alternatively reconfigured as four domains of the social – ecology, economics, politics and culture,[30] thus bringing economics back inside the social, and treating ecology as the intersection of the social and the natural. The role of ESD was recognized in three major UN summits on sustainable development: the 1992 UN Conference on Environment and Development (UNCED) in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il; the 2002 World Summit on Sustainable Development (WSSD) in Johannesburg, South Africa; and the 2012 UN Conference on Sustainable Development (UNCSD) in Rio de Janeiro. 8 October 1999. capable of being sustained.
